We are a community of blacksmiths that is built around a video web site, the only one of its kind. Founded in 2007 from a few videos on a place called SpikedHumor.com, the site has evolved into a truly unique place. We host forums, tutorials, and how to's for everyone but the real meat of  the site lies withing the self produced video library. Since its inception, people from all over the world have received a solid education on the craft through the website.
